Choosing the Right Online Casino: Key Considerations

The online casino market is saturated, making the selection process paramount. Several factors should guide your decision-making process:

  • Licensing and Regulation: Verify that the casino holds a valid license from a reputable regulatory body. This ensures the platform adheres to strict standards of fairness, security, and responsible gambling. Look for licenses from jurisdictions like the Malta Gaming Authority (MGA) or the UK Gambling Commission (UKGC).
  • Game Selection: A diverse game library is essential. Ensure the casino offers a wide range of games, including slots, table games (blackjack, roulette, poker), and live dealer options. Consider your preferred games and whether the casino caters to your tastes.
  • Software Providers: Reputable online casinos partner with established software providers like Microgaming, NetEnt, and Evolution Gaming. These providers guarantee high-quality games with fair outcomes.
  • Payment Methods: Confirm the casino supports convenient and secure payment methods. Consider options like Interac, credit cards, e-wallets (Skrill, Neteller), and bank transfers. Ensure the casino offers fast and reliable payouts.
  • Bonuses and Promotions: Evaluate the casino’s bonus structure, including welcome bonuses, deposit bonuses, and loyalty programs. Read the terms and conditions carefully, paying attention to wagering requirements and game restrictions.
  • Customer Support: Assess the availability and responsiveness of customer support. Look for 24/7 support via live chat, email, or phone.
  • Security: The casino should employ robust security measures, including SSL encryption, to protect your personal and financial information.

Understanding Game Mechanics and Strategies

While luck plays a significant role in casino games, understanding game mechanics and developing strategies can improve your odds and enhance your enjoyment.

Slots

Slots are games of chance, but understanding paylines, volatility, and return-to-player (RTP) percentages can inform your choices. Choose games with higher RTP percentages and consider your risk tolerance when selecting volatility levels.

Table Games

Table games like blackjack and poker involve skill and strategy. Learn basic strategies, such as blackjack’s basic strategy chart, to optimize your decisions. Practice responsible bankroll management and understand the house edge for each game.

Live Dealer Games

Live dealer games offer an immersive experience, simulating a real casino environment. Familiarize yourself with the rules and etiquette of each game, and be mindful of your betting limits.

Responsible Gambling Practices: Staying in Control

Responsible gambling is paramount to a positive online casino experience. Implement the following practices to maintain control:

  • Set a Budget: Determine a fixed budget before you start playing and stick to it. Never gamble with money you cannot afford to lose.
  • Time Limits: Set time limits for your gaming sessions and take regular breaks. Avoid playing for extended periods.
  • Loss Limits: Establish loss limits to prevent chasing losses. Once you reach your loss limit, stop playing.
  • Self-Exclusion: Utilize self-exclusion tools offered by casinos if you feel your gambling is becoming problematic.
  • Recognize the Signs: Be aware of the signs of problem gambling, such as chasing losses, gambling to escape problems, and neglecting responsibilities. Seek help if needed.
  • Seek Support: If you are concerned about your gambling habits, reach out to organizations like the Responsible Gambling Council or the Problem Gambling Helpline in your province.

Navigating Canadian Legalities

The legal landscape surrounding online gambling in Canada is complex and varies by province. While online casinos are not explicitly illegal, the legality often depends on where the casino is licensed and the province’s regulations. It’s essential to research the specific laws in your province to ensure you are playing on a platform that complies with local regulations. Provincial lotteries often operate their own online casinos, and many offshore casinos accept Canadian players. Always prioritize platforms licensed by reputable jurisdictions to ensure player protection and fairness.
